Bio
2017: Appeared in 19 games (all in relief) after recovering from Tommy John surgery in 2016 … Posted a 2-1 record with a team-low 3.14 ERA … Allowed 15 runs (10 earned) on 20 hits in 28.2 innings … Struck out 16 batters while walking 13 … Made Pirate debut against La Salle (Feb. 26) throwing a scoreless inning … Notched wins at College of Charleston (March 8) and Memphis (May 14) … Suffered lone loss at USF (May 5) … Worked a season-high 3.0 innings at Houston (April 8) … Tossed at least one inning of work in 16 games (multiple frames seven times) … Did not allow a run in 10 outings (an earned run in 11 games) … Fanned season-high two batters five times, while registering at least one punch out in 11 contests (eight in last five games) … Did not allow a base knock in eight contests … Held opposing hitters to a .196 composite batting average … Made eight appearances in league play going 1-1 with a 2.03 ERA … Surrendered eight runs (three earned) on eight hits in 13.1 innings … Fanned six, while walking five batters.
Â
2016: Redshirted during initial season with the program recovering from Tommy John surgery.
Â
Gulf Coast State College (2014-15): Played two years for head coach Mike Kandler … Helped the Commodores to a 74-34 two-year record … Started 24 career games posting an 11-9 record with four complete games (one CG shutout), while also combining on three other shutouts … Allowed 59 runs (48 earned) on 120 hits in 137.2 innings sporting a 3.14 ERA … 2015: As a sophomore started 10 games on the hill posting a 1-6 ledger … Sported a 3.72 ERA surrendering 30 runs (23 earned) on 54 hits in 55.2 innings … Struck out 34 while walking just eight … Notched lone win of the season against Kankakee (Mar. 9) allowing one run (unearned) on five hits with five strikeouts and no walks in a season-high 7.1 innings … Worked into the sixth inning on six occasions … Fanned four or more batters in a game five times with a season-high six against Andrew (Feb. 7) … Allowed on run (earned) against Black Hawk-Moline (Mar. 16) over 7.0 innings with five strikeouts in a no-decision … 2014: During freshman season sported a 10-3 record in 14 starts … Posted a 2.74 ERA in 82.0 innings allowing 29 runs (25 earned) with 46 strikeouts to 16 walks … Tallied four complete games with a pair of shutouts -- the latter ranking 21st nationally … Fanned a career-high 11 batters against Andrew (Feb. 9) in a complete-game shutout (7-0) where he surrendered four hits … Also added a nine-inning complete game against Pensacola State (Mar. 24) with five strikeouts in an 8-2 victory … Ranked 10th nationally in wins (10), while standing 18th with 14 starts … Earned First-Team Panhandle All-Conference, First-Team Panhandle All-Academic and Second-Team FCSAA All-State honors as a rookie … Took home NJCAA Region 8 and NJCAA Division I Pitcher-of-the-Week and honors on Feb. 9 after going 2-0 with a 0.00 ERA in two appearances, which included a four-hit CG shutout over Andrew … In 14 total innings of work he allowed six hits, walked two and fanned 14.
Â
St. Benedict at Auburndale High School: Four-year letterwinner under coaches Mike McKeel (2010-12) and Steve Heinz (2013) … Helped Eagles to 61 wins during prep career … As a sophomore earned all-metro honors … Repeated as an all-metro selection during junior campaign where he posted a 1-1 record on the mound with 22 strikeouts and a 3.25 ERA … At the plate, he batted .387 with two home runs, nine doubles, a pair of triples, 18 RBI and scored 30 runs … Closed out prep career with a 3-5 ledger and one save as a team captain … Fanned 53 batters and sported a 2.82 ERA … Batted .347 with a home run, 12 doubles, four triples and scored 31 runs on the way to his third-straight all-metro selection … Named 2012 Underclass High Honorable Mention All-America by Perfect Game … Garnered Perfect Game 2013 All-Southeast Honorable Mention honors as a senior … Rated as the 248th-best RHP prospect nationally by Perfect Game at the close of his prep career … Played travel ball for the Dulin Dodgers where he earned 17U WWBA All Tournament Team honors in 2013 … Participated in several showcase events including 2010 14U PG BCS Finals (Fort Myers, Fla.), 2010 PG WWBA 14U National Championship (Marietta, Ga.), 2010-11 PG WWBA 15U National Championship (Marietta, Ga.), 2011-12 PG WWBA World Championship (Jupiter, Fla.), 2011-12 PG WWBA 16U National Championship (Marietta, Ga.), 2011 15U PG BCS Finals (Fort Myers, Fla.), 2011-12 16U PG BCS Finals (Fort Myers, Fla.), 2013 PG WWBA 17U National Championship (Marietta, Ga.) and 2013 PG WWBA 18U National Championship (Marietta, Ga.) … Tabbed as the 68th-best prospect in Tennessee by MaxPreps.com.
Â
Personal: Full name is Samuel West Covington, but prefers to go by West … Son of Jamie and Ken Covington … Born in Memphis, Tenn. … Has one sibling (Matthew) … Graduated in the Spring of 2017 with an undergraduate degree in business … Currently pursuing his masters in business administration … Five-time ECU Director of Athletics Honor Roll member (Fall 2015 to present) … Two-time American Athletic Conference All-Academic Team member (2016-17).
